The KKR squad marked Andre Russell‘s birthday on Monday evening (April 29) following a thorough triumph against the Delhi Capitals (DC) in IPL 2024. Led by Shreyas Iyer, KKR defeated DC by seven wickets at Eden Gardens, securing their sixth victory out of nine games this season.

DC opted to bat first after winning the toss and managed to score 153/9 in their allotted 20 overs. Despite a disappointing performance overall, Kuldeep Yadav’s resilient knock of 35* (26) salvaged some pride for the Delhi Capitals. However, their total proved inadequate against KKR’s batting prowess as they chased down the target in just 16.3 overs without much difficulty.

Opening batsman Phil Salt’s explosive half-century (68) set the stage for KKR’s dominant victory. Following his departure, Shreyas Iyer (33*) and Venkatesh Iyer (26*) guided the team home with ease.

Andre Russell, celebrating his birthday, had minimal involvement in the game, bowling just one over in the initial innings and not getting an opportunity to bat during the chase.

The Kolkata team posted a video on their official Instagram account, showcasing the birthday festivities for Russell within the team camp following their convincing win over the Delhi Capitals. KKR co-owner Shah Rukh Khan was also present, posing for photos with Andre Russell.

“After the powerplay the pitch became tacky”-KKR captain Shreyas Iyer’s post-match statement after beating DC in IPL 2024

During the post-match presentation, Kolkata Knight Riders captain Shreyas Iyer revealed that initially, they believed 200 was a competitive score. However, the pitch conditions changed after the powerplay in the first innings, favouring their spinners.

Reflecting on the victory, Shreyas stated: “We thought 200 will be a par score but after the powerplay the pitch became tacky and the pitch was helping the spinners. It helped us a lot while chasing. Salt is always engrossed in the game and it’s a pure bliss to watch him.”

Speaking highly of the Player of the Match, Varun Chakravarthy, Shreyas added:

“He (Chakravarthy) wasn’t at his best in the last few games but have come back strongly today. The way he turned up today was simply brilliant. Absolutely we have been thinking right from match one to qualIfy as early as possible as anything can happen at the business end and see we can deliver at crunch situations.”

KKR’s next match in IPL 2024 will be against Mumbai Indians at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ai on Friday (May 3).
